General Enquiry - 28 12 2023

Read More

General Enquiry - 28 12 2023

Read More

General Enquiry - 28 12 2023

Read More

General Enquiry - 27 12 2023

Read More

General Enquiry - 27 12 2023

Read More

General Enquiry - 27 12 2023

Read More

General Enquiry - 27 12 2023

Read More

General Enquiry - 26 12 2023

Read More

General Enquiry - 26 12 2023

Read More

General Enquiry - 25 12 2023

Read More
Book a Viewing